What's The Definition Of Decoct?
decoct in American English
to extract the essence, flavor, etc. of by boiling transitive verb: to extract the flavor or essence of by boiling decoct in British English verb: to extract (the essence or active principle) from (a medicinal or similar substance) by boiling decoct in the Pharmaceutical Industry verb: If you decoct the essence or active ingredient from a substance, you to extract it by boiling. |
